National Premier League (netball)

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

The National Premier League is a netball league in England.

The league was founded at the start of the 2006/2007 season, as a replacement for the National Clubs League. Like its predecessor, it is the second level of play in the sport in England, below the Netball Superleague. When it was founded, it had two divisions, then for the 2010/2011 season, it expanded to three divisions, each with ten teams. Each season, the top two teams in divisions 2 and 3 are promoted to the division above, and the bottom two teams in each division are relegated.[1][2]

Premier 1 Champions[edit]

2006/07:
2007/08: Linden[3]
2008/09: Team Bath[4]
2009/10: Academy[5]
2010/11: Academy[6]
2011/12: Oldham[7]
2012/13: Oldham[7]
2013/14: Oldham[7]
2014/15: Oldham[7]
2015/16: Academy[8]
2016/17: Oldham[9]
2017/18: Oldham[9]
2018/19: Oldham[9]
2019/20: Oldham[9]
2020/21: Oldham[9]
2021/22: Oldham[9]
